Researches show that regardless of those worries, "participating in any type of sort of aesthetic expression results in the incentive pathway in the mind being turned on," says Kaimal.


They measured blood circulation to the brain's benefit facility, the median prefrontal cortex, in 26 participants as they completed 3 art activities: tinting in a mandala, scribbling and drawing freely on an empty sheet of paper. And undoubtedly the scientists found a boost in blood circulation to this component of the brain when the participants were making art.

The research study in the area of art treatment is emerging, there's evidence that making art can decrease tension and anxiety. Cortisol is a hormonal agent that assists the body respond to tension.


The paper also revealed that there were no differences in health end results between people that determine as skilled musicians and people that do not. That suggests that no matter your ability level, you'll be able to really feel all the great points that come with making art. Eventually, claims Kaimal, making art should generate what the scientific area calls "flow" the remarkable thing that happens when you remain in the zone.


You're so in the minute and completely existing that you forget all sense of time and room," she says. And what's taking place continue reading this in your brain when you're in circulation state? "It activates a number of networks including kicked back reflective state, concentrated to task and feeling of pleasure," she states. Kaimal factors to a 2018 study published in the journal Frontiers in Psychology, which found that circulation was identified by enhanced theta wave activity in the frontal locations of the mind and moderate alpha wave tasks in the frontal and central areas.
